Dear Valued Customer,

We are pleased to inform you that the direction of UAE Federal Government & Ajman Government laws Al-Furqan Real Estate has been registered in Ajman Real Estate Regulatory Agency ( ARRA ) and Escrow ( Trust ) account is ready to operate in Ajman Bank very soon.

Please be informed that registration in ARRA is done after detailed audits, consultant's report and clients complete data information which is now on record with ARRA. ( Copy of registration letter and its translation attached ).

For your kind information the brief introduction of Escrow ( Trust ) account and its mechanism of working has been send to you in previous emails.

Now the time has come that we are planning to restart construction very soon.

To establish your account under Escrow rules and regulations you are required to send us an amount of AED.2,050/- per apartment as soon as possible that we may processed further documentation with Ajman Bank.

An early action will be highly appreciated.

Thanks & Regards,

Al-Furqan Real Estate LLC

EMAIL

Dear Valued Customer,

As per your mail we are going to explain you the fee we are collecting from our customers is only for maintaining Escrow account and registration of ARRA, we have already paid AED.250,000/- ( Dirham Two Hundred Fifty Thousand Only ) to ARRA as registration fees ( Copy of Payments attached ) and further we are going to Pay AED.600,000/- ( Dirham Six Hundred Thousand only ) to Ajman Bank to maintain the Escrow a/c.

The Escrow and ARRA both are benefit for you and other investors,

We hope you will understand the situation,and very soon we are going to solve all problems with your co-operation.

Thanks & Regards
Al Furqan Real Estate
